Fitchburg State vs. UW Cost Comparison
Which college is more expensive, Fitchburg State or UW? Published tuition is the sticker price; many students pay less after aid (see average net price below).
- The typical actual cost that students pay to attend (average net price) is less at University of Wyoming than Fitchburg State ($14,872 vs. $15,340).
- Living costs (room and board or off-campus housing budget) at University of Wyoming are 11.3% lower than at Fitchburg State University ($13,710 vs. $15,452).
- Fitchburg State University is 46.1% more expensive for in-state tuition than UW (about $3,578 more per year; $11,346.00 vs. $7,768.00).
- Out-of-state tuition is 38.7% higher at UW than at Fitchburg State University (about $6,752 more per year; $24,178.00 vs. $17,426.00).
- A larger share of students receive grant aid at Fitchburg State University than at University of Wyoming (92% vs. 90%).
- The average total grant financial aid received by Fitchburg State University students is 13% larger than aid received by University of Wyoming students ($11,539 vs. $10,212).

Fitchburg State vs. UW Graduation Outcomes Comparison
How do outcomes compare for Fitchburg State and UW? Graduation rate, earnings, and student loan debt are common indicators. The bullets below summarize the same federal outcomes fields as the comparison table (College Scorecard / IPEDS where applicable).
- University of Wyoming's six-year graduation rate (53%) is higher than Fitchburg State University's (47%).
- Graduates from University of Wyoming earn a median of about $7,400 more per year than Fitchburg State graduates about ten years after starting college ($51,400 vs. $44,000), per the same Scorecard earnings definition.
- Among federal student loan borrowers, University of Wyoming graduates have a $4,185 lower median loan debt than Fitchburg State graduates ($18,500 vs. $22,685).
- Among borrowers, UW graduates have an estimated $43 lower median monthly federal student loan payment than Fitchburg State graduates ($191 vs. $234).
- More UW graduates are actively paying back their federal student loan debt than former Fitchburg State students, three years after graduation. (75% vs. 65%)
